Richard Simpson & Monika Zimmermann 
The Economy of Green Cities 
A World Compendium on the Green Urban Economy

Support
This volume bridges the gap between the global promotion of the Green Economy and the manifestation of this new development strategy at the urban level. Green cities are an imperative solution, not only in meeting global environmental challenges but also in helping to ensure socio-economic prosperity at the local level.
